2024 Baseball Season Tryout Notes

  1. We invite all players of all levels of experience to attend the AAA and/or all of our Rep AAA, AA, A or Select tryouts. We encourage you to show up for the first date for your age group. All players in an age group will be evaluated simultaneously and offered roster spots on the appropriate team based on their performance.
  2. If you are new to Leaside Leafs Elite, Rep and Select baseball, please read our FAQs section.  Also see our Elite, Rep and Select pages for details on teams and coaches.
  3. All players are required to register online in advance for Elite, Rep and Select tryouts.
  4. If player cannot a tryout but wishes to be considered for the team the head coach should be notified in advance.
  5. Please wear baseball appropriate clothing, shoe ware and an athletic cup.
  6. If a player played for another Toronto-based non-Leaside Rep or Select team last year they no longer require a release from their prior team in order to attend tryouts.  Release paperwork is still required from non-Toronto-based teams in Ontario.
